Crystal Dynamics very recently announced that the new installment of the Tomb Raider series will be built in Unreal Engine 5. While the players may have expected this news to be the first and last thing they will hear about the new game, it was proven that this was not true. Rhianna Pratchett, who wrote Tomb Raider (2013) and Rise of the Tomb Raider (2015), has recently talked about the new game.

While she informed the players that she did not take part in the new installment of this series, she also did not shy away from making a few comments about her hopes and expectations for the new game.

Though she is reportedly very excited to see where the series goes next, she added that she’d like to see “fewer daddy issues” in this new game. That was not the only thing that she expected from the game. She also said that she’d like to see more “sassy one liners” and many things that she could not have written because she believed Lara lacked the confidence.

We don’t know when the new game will be out, but players are hopeful that it will be a hit, just like the other two games. Crystal Dynamics certainly seems sure of this new decision that they have made regarding the new engine, and we have no choice but to trust them.
